Explore the fascinating world of fracton phases in quantum many-body systems through this 53-minute lecture by Sagar Vijay. Delve into the key theoretical developments surrounding these unique phases, which feature point-like excitations with highly restricted mobility and a gapped ground-space with potentially sub-extensively growing degeneracy. Gain insights into the latest progress in understanding the phenomenology of fracton orders and discover unifying perspectives on how these phases emerge in lattice models with local interactions. Enhance your knowledge of this cutting-edge topic in quantum physics as part of the ICBS2024 conference series presented by BIMSA.
